Chemical Property of 1-Naphthaleneethanol Edit
Chemical Property:
  • Appearance/Colour:off-white powder 
  • Melting Point:62-65 °C 
  • Refractive Index:1.5340 (estimate) 
  • Boiling Point:311 °C at 760 mmHg 
  • PKA:14.63±0.10(Predicted) 
  • Flash Point:150.6 °C 
  • PSA:20.23000 
  • Density:1.119 g/cm3 
  • LogP:2.37460 
  • Storage Temp.:Sealed in dry,Room Temperature 
  • Solubility.:Chloroform (Slightly), Methanol (Slightly) 
  • XLogP3:3.2
  • Hydrogen Bond Donor Count:1
  • Hydrogen Bond Acceptor Count:1
  • Rotatable Bond Count:2
  • Exact Mass:172.088815002
  • Heavy Atom Count:13
  • Complexity:155
